Pros: Small and Portable - Decent Voice Recorder
Cons: No memory cards--cannot jump from folder to folder
The Bottom Line: This unit is worth the price. A lot of useful features packed into a tiny unit.

| townjam's Full Review: Samsung Yepp YP-55 (256 MB) Digital Media Player |
After returning the annoying Sony MiniDisc MZ-N10 I started looking for something that would:
1. Play a few hours worth of MP3's
2. Allow Voice Recording that can be transferred to the computer
3. Be great to take to the gym for a workout
4. Be portable without hassle
4. Have expandable memory (memory cards) that could be easily switched.
The Samsung YP-55V fulfilled 4 out of the 5 things I was looking for.
Using MP3's encoded at 128 kbps, I can fit several albums at a time on the player. This allows me to keep a favourite album or two on there at all times while changing another couple of albums as needed. Putting 3 or 4 albums on here leaves me about 100 Mb left for voice recording should I need it to record reminders or snippets of ideas that I don't want to forget.
The voice recording can easily be transferred to the computer. It records as a v*.wav file, but it is encoded at 128 kbps (or less if I so desire), so it doesn't take up much room. I don't have THAT many ideas in a day that I'll need more space. I haven't tried recording seminars or meetings, so I don't know how long it will hold out yet.
The unit is small and fits nicely around my neck. It's easy to carry around and though I haven't taken it to the gym yet, I can see that it should be easy to workout with.
Overall, I *LOVE* this unit. But there are a few cons. It would be great if there was a memory card put somewhere on here. I know the MPIO has a tiny unit, not much bigger than this one, that has an SD Card. The unit has enough memory for most uses, though, so it's not going to be a huge problem for what I need.
I also wish that they made this unit a wee bit longer so that they could include the USB plug right on the unit. I won't carry the clunky carrying case that came with the unit so I have no place to put the USB plug. I'd rather be able to leave the plug on the unit and have some sort of lid to cover it up.
Overall it's great, though. For my needs, at least, it is enough to make me a more than satisfied customer.
